About this Location

Dry Creek Regional Park runs through Modesto along Dry Creek between El Vista Avenue and Claus Road. This park includes four eBird Hotspots.

Notable Trails

Peggy Mensinger Trail (Dry Creek Trail) is a paved shared use trail for shared pedestrian and bike use that runs along Dry Creek for 4.5 miles from Morton Boulevard and La Loma Avenue at the east end to Claus Road at Gomes Road at the west end. West to east, the trail passes through Moose Park, Kewin Park, Thousand Oaks Park, Dry Creek Regional Park (part), East La Loma Park, and Dry Creek Regional Park. There are several paved spurs and numerous dirt side trails along the creek and through wider portions of the various parks that are suitable for birding. Mountain bikers also use these side trails, so caution is advised. Mid-trail road access is available from a number of locations, including Coffee Road, Covena Avenue, N. Riverside Drive, Lincoln Avenue, and N. McClure Road. Trail access parking is available from N. Mortan Boulevard (Moose Park), the south end of Coffee Road at Scenic Drive (Monterosso Trailhead), Edgebrook Drive (East La Loma Park) and at the north end of N. McClure Rd.
